Best Practices for Optimizing Alt Text for Accessibility and SEO
Importance of Meaningful Alt Text
Alt text improves website accessibility for visually impaired users.
Screen readers rely on alt text to describe images effectively.
Moreover, meaningful alt text enhances search engine understanding of images.
This dual purpose supports better user experience and SEO performance.
Crafting Clear and Concise Descriptions
Write alt text that clearly describes the image’s content and purpose.
Keep each description short but informative enough to convey context.
Use simple language that everyone can understand easily.
Focus on the essential elements visible in the image.
Including Relevant Keywords
Incorporate relevant keywords naturally within the alt text.
Do not overstuff keywords to avoid penalties from search engines.
Balance keyword use with the readability and usefulness of the description.
This helps improve image ranking without compromising accessibility.
Avoiding Common Alt Text Mistakes
- Never use generic phrases like “image” or “picture” as alt text.
- Do not include redundant information that already appears in nearby text.
- Avoid keyword stuffing or irrelevant keywords unrelated to the image.
- Ensure alt text does not repeat the filename or surrounding captions.
Tailoring Alt Text for Different Image Types
Decorative images should have empty alt attributes (alt=””) to be ignored by screen readers.
Informational images need descriptive alt text explaining their content clearly.
Functional images, such as buttons, require alt text describing their action.
This targeted approach improves both accessibility and SEO metrics.

Practical Tips for Effective Customization
- Review the suggested image carefully before finalizing it in your post.
- Use photo editing software like Adobe Photoshop or Canva for precise modifications.
- Keep alt text concise, ideally under 125 characters, to ensure screen reader compatibility.
- Include context-specific terms that reflect the article’s subject matter.
- Test alt text with screen reader tools to verify clarity and usefulness.
- Regularly update recurring auto-suggestions to maintain freshness and relevance.
